Transaction 80c4f6bcbbf18b216130bd106a95df2a2a60fc0145c2a8e466518130fe3f1e37

2 Input
2 Outputs
  • 80c4f6bcbbf18b216130bd106a95df2a2a60fc0145c2a8e466518130fe3f1e37:0
  • value  1582897
    address  1KGHTe84c9FD6WdxRF2sZJf6rXF1fRMVSV
  • 80c4f6bcbbf18b216130bd106a95df2a2a60fc0145c2a8e466518130fe3f1e37:1
  • value  2650793
    address  3F8L6XUqmypPBMahmgvfVFnSJvV2kCewqD